Products Description

 

Zirconia corundum is made of aluminum and zirconium as the main raw materials, smelted at 2250℃, sintered by special processing technology and Barmack. It has excellent quality and extremely hard and dense structure. It is a refractory material for the steel industry and other industries. According to the ZrO 2 content, zirconium corundum generally includes low zirconium corundum (ZrO 2 10%~15%), medium zirconium corundum (ZrO 2 25%) and high zirconium corundum (ZrO 2 40%).

 

Application scope

 

It is widely used in the production and manufacturing of refractory materials such as continuous rolling and casting, nozzles, runners, glass furnaces, etc. in the steel industry. Zirconium corundum has good resistance to melt erosion. As a high-grade abrasive, it can make high-performance heavy-duty grinding wheels and has a good grinding effect on steel parts, cast iron parts, heat-resistant steel, and various alloy materials; in addition, Zirconium corundum is also a high-grade refractory raw material. It is an ideal material for making high-performance sliding nozzles and immersed nozzles. It can also be used to make zirconium corundum bricks for glass melting furnaces.
